Achievement Test
An examination that measures a person's skills or knowledge in a specific area or discipline.
Construct Validity
How accurately a test represents what it intends to measure.
Graphing Calculator
An electronic device capable of plotting graphs, solving simultaneous equations, and performing other tasks with variables.
ACT Assessment
A standardized test used for college admissions in the United States, assessing English, mathematics, reading, and science reasoning skills.
